1. Crohn's Disease: Pathology & Clinical Features

Crohn's Disease is a chronic autoimmune condition that can affect any part of the gastrointestinal tract.
- Anatomic Distribution: Can affect any segment from the mouth to the anus.
- Lesion Pattern: Characterized by patchy inflammation with distinct skip lesions (e.g., inflammation in the stomach, followed by normal tissue, then inflammation in the colon).
- Inflammation Depth: Transmural (involves all 5 layers of the gut wall).
- Pathological Consequences:
- Acute inflammation is highly liable to perforation and fistula formation.
- Healing occurs via fibrous tissue, resulting in narrowing, stricture formation, and subsequent intestinal obstruction.
- Disease Pathways: Operates via three distinct pathways: inflammatory, obstructing, and fistulizing.
- Clinical Hallmarks:
- Presence of perianal lesions (fissures, piles, or fistulas).
- Extensive or repeated surgical history (e.g., an appendectomy) in a young patient.
- Gold Standard Diagnosis: Visualization of a non-caseating granuloma. These are located very deep in the tissue wall, meaning they are rarely captured on standard mucosal endoscopic biopsies and typically require a surgical biopsy to visualize.

2. Clinical Presentation & Abdominal Pain Localization

The primary complaints of IBD are abdominal pain and changes in bowel habits.
- Crohn's Pain Profile: Severe, colicky abdominal pain dominates the clinical picture. It is not related to meals, often causes absence from work, and requires emergency department visits for IV fluids.
- Misdiagnosis Risk: Crohn's pain is frequently confused with an acute abdomen, leading to unnecessary surgical interventions (e.g., appendectomy, cholecystectomy, or exploratory laparotomy).
- Bowel Habit Changes: Can present as chronic diarrhea, alternating diarrhea and constipation, or constipation alone.
- Abdominal Pain Localization:
- Periumbilical Pain: Originates from the small intestine.
- Epigastric Pain: Originates from the duodenum or stomach.
- Referred Back Pain: Indicates a duodenal or pancreatic origin.
- Pelvic Pain: Originates from the colon.

3. Mimics of Crohn's Disease (Small Intestinal Diseases)

Several conditions present identically to Crohn's Disease and must be systematically ruled out:

Mimic Condition Key Pathophysiology & Features Diagnostic Clues & Differentiators Management & Risks
Celiac Disease Genetic predisposition; gluten stimulates antibodies that cause flattening and atrophy of the intestinal villi. Cannot present with bleeding. Main complaints are abdominal bloating (distends immediately after eating, "looks like a drum"), soft stool, and weight loss. Requires a strict gluten-free diet for life. High risk of Lymphoma if neglected. Screening is mandatory for high-risk groups (Type 1 Diabetes, Down syndrome, unexplained elevated liver enzymes).
Malignancy Adenocarcinoma of the small intestine, sarcoma, or lymphoma. Presents with chronic diarrhea (with or without blood), colicky severe recurrent pain, and symptoms that wax and wane in young/middle-aged patients. Surgical and oncological evaluation.
Intestinal Tuberculosis (TB) Resurgent infection caused by the ingestion of unboiled, infected milk. Exact carbon copy of Crohn's (young age, severe pain, chronic bloody diarrhea, multiple surgeries) but presents with a normal pulmonary X-ray. Must perform QuantiFERON test first before endoscopy. Requires two biopsies: one in formalin (histology), one in saline (PCR for TB bacilli). Steroids are absolutely contraindicated (causes severe disease flare).
Behcet's Disease Rheumatological condition sharing the small intestine as a target organ. Must ask about oro-genital ulcers (concurrent genital and aphthous mouth ulcers). HLA-B51 positivity is helpful but not mandatory. Requires urgent Ophthalmology evaluation to screen for eye involvement.

4. Ulcerative Colitis (UC) Specifics & The "Rule of Three"

Unlike Crohn's, Ulcerative Colitis is strictly localized to the colon.
- Inflammation Depth: Limited to the mucosal and submucosal layers only (never transmural; no fistulas or perforations occur).
- Anatomical Classifications:
- Local Proctitis: Extends from the rectum to the sigmoid colon. Has the best prognosis and is managed locally via suppositories and enemas (Steroids/Pentasa).
- Left-Sided Colitis: Extends from the rectum to the splenic flexure.
- Pancolitis: Involves the entire colon up to the cecum. Has the worst prognosis and can cause backwash ileitis (inflammation spilling into the terminal ileum).
- Primary Symptom: Chronic bloody diarrhea appears first, followed by tenesmus, mucus, and diffuse colicky pelvic pain.

⚠️ The Rule of Three: Amebiasis vs. UC

Young females presenting with chronic bloody diarrhea, tenesmus, mucus, and pelvic pain are frequently misdiagnosed with amebiasis based on stool analyses.
* The Rule: Allow exactly two trials of anti-amebic treatment. If symptoms persist, the third step must be a Colonoscopy to confirm UC. Do not waste further time on anti-parasitic therapies.


5. Extra-intestinal Manifestations (EIMs) & Autoimmune Coexistence

Extra-intestinal manifestations affect 10% to 20% of IBD cases and can precede gastrointestinal symptoms by 1 to 2 years (indicating a worse prognosis).
- Eye Involvement: Scleritis and episcleritis. This mandates immediate intervention and directs therapy directly toward Biologic treatment.
- Skeletal Involvement: Arthritis and low back pain. Differentiate from independent Ankylosing Spondylitis using HLA-B27 testing and an MRI of the sacroiliac joint.
- Skin Involvement: Erythema nodosum.
- Hematological System: IBD induces a hypercoagulable state, making patients highly susceptible to thrombosis.
- Autoimmune Disease Clustering:
- Endocrine: Hypothyroidism (very common, often family-wide) and Type 1 Diabetes.
- GI Overlap: Celiac disease (considered "cousins" with Crohn's).
- Dermatological: Psoriasis.

🚭 Smoking and IBD

Smoking (nicotine) is absolutely forbidden in Crohn's Disease. It activates the disease and makes the patient highly liable to severe complications, specifically vascular issues, lower limb ischemia, and thrombosis.

Biologic Therapy

Biologics are indicated when conventional therapy fails or severe EIMs are present.
- Remicade (Infliximab): A chimeric antibody; it is the best agent for closing fistulas. It carries a risk of anti-drug antibody formation over time.
- Stelara (Ustekinumab): Excellent biologic choice for managing strictures and fibrosis.
- Loss of Response Protocol: If a patient relapses, verify compliance and order a Trough level and Anti-drug antibody test:
- Scenario A (Antibodies Present): Change to a different biologic family (e.g., switch to Stelara).
- Scenario B (Low Trough / No Antibodies): Increase the biologic dose (increase frequency or add an ampoule).

Surgical Indications in Crohn's Disease

"Surgery and Crohn's are not friends." Surgery is never first-line because it frequently triggers fistulas and disease recurrence. Surgery is strictly indicated for:
1. Obstruction due to a fixed fibrotic stricture (inflammatory strictures resolve with medical therapy; endoscopic balloon dilation of fibrotic strictures leads to high recurrence rates).
2. Peri-appendicular abscess or active infection.
3. Fistula refractory to medical treatment.
4. Dysplasia (specifically high-grade dysplasia in UC, which requires a Total Colectomy).


8. Pregnancy, Fertility, and IBD

The peak age of IBD onset (around age 20) directly intersects with childbearing years.

Medication Safety in Pregnancy

Three Golden Rules for a Successful Pregnancy

  1. Timing: Conception must occur during clinical remission to ensure a normal course.
  2. Medications: Continue all safe Class B IBD medications.
  3. Mode of Delivery: Normal vaginal delivery is fine except if the patient has active perianal fistulas or perineal involvement, which mandates a C-Section.
